Currently the only case for "not applicable" is when the monitor is disconnected, but sicne the properties are so interdependent, there might be a case in the future where e.g. a color format that has no differentiation between full and limited arises. When there is no special unset/not applicable option, the userspace has to know exactly when an option is valid or not, possible requiring additional logic. Setting a "not applicable" value allows userspace to be more dumb, without much hassle on the kernelspace side. > > > Thanks, > pq > _______________________________________________ > amd-gfx mailing list > amd-gfx@lists.freedesktop.org > https://lists.freedesktop.org/mailman/listinfo/amd-gfx
